Output e3dfa9598e8063c2bba59966b14199d2770597626f1fd3907321c998270a5e26:0

value
7620818
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42f1e7e3843810e69b722d5329a13eaa89585493 OP_EQUALVERIFY OP_CHECKSIG
address
176yPa9btwvHZtKRb4Yma4hFBQVKHZnvdd
transaction
e3dfa9598e8063c2bba59966b14199d2770597626f1fd3907321c998270a5e26
spent
true